I don't think this question was aimed at me, but I do use My Editor. When you have zipped files that contain multiple formats, try opening the zipped file and then set your view so you can look at file extensions. You will see .pes, .art, .jef, etc. You will have to select the .pes (if that is the one you want) and then save it as a new file with a new file name. I would strongly advise that you save the original zipped folder in case your files become corrupt, which happens sometimes when you are changing formats. The files are tiny. Just tuck them away in a different folder that you don't have to look at all the time if you want. They take up hardly any space. Regret is bigger than the files. Good luck.
